Financial Considerations and Costs
When considering working capital options, it's essential to understand the associated costs. Interest rates, fees, and repayment terms can vary significantly between different financing solutions. For example, while bank loans might offer lower interest rates, alternative financing options like merchant cash advances may have higher costs due to their convenience and speed2. It's crucial to calculate the total cost of borrowing and assess the impact on your clinic's cash flow.
Taking Action: How to Secure Working Capital
To secure working capital, begin by assessing your clinic's financial needs and researching the available options. Consider consulting with a financial advisor to determine the best fit for your practice. Once you've identified a suitable option, prepare the necessary documentation, such as financial statements and business plans, to streamline the application process. Many financial institutions and online lenders offer quick and easy application processes, allowing you to get started promptly3.
